Dolphin 4 Data Sheet - Fisheries Product
Environmental
Temperature:
Storage: -55°C to + 125°C Ambient
Operating: -40°C to +85°C Ambient
Altitude:
Max 15,000 m
GSM/GPRS
GSM/GPRS Bands:
GSM 850 MHz
E-GSM 900 MHz
DCS 1800 MHz
PCS 1900 MHz
GSM/GPRS Protocol Stack:
3GPP Release 99
Network Operation Modes:
I to III
Available Protocols:
TCP, UDP, FTP, HTTP
Packet Switched Data Rate:
GPRS multi-slot class 10, Coding scheme CS1-CS4
Up to 85.6 kb/s DL4, Up to 42.8 kb/s UL4
Circuit Switched Data Rate:
Up to 9.6 kb/s DL/UL4 (Transparent and Non-transparent mode)
SMS:
Point-to-point MO and MT
Text and PDU mode
SMS over CSD and PSD
GSM/GPRS Power Class:
Class 4 (33 dBm/2W) for 850/900 MHz
Class 1 (30 dBm/1W) for 1800/1900 MHz
SIM form factor:
Nano SIM (4FF, ETSI TS 102 221 V9.0.0, Mini-UICC)
Antenna:
Internal Antenna
Bluetooth BLE
Type:
v5.0 BLE (compatible with 4.0 - 4.2)
Frequency:
2.4 GHz, 40 channels
Max Transmit Power:
+8 dBm
Receive Sensitivity:
-95 dBm (1Mbps) -103 dBm (125 kbps)
Antenna:
Internal
Encryption:
AES 128 bit using CCM encryption
Satellite communication
Type:
Iridium SBD
Frequency:
1616 MHz to 1626.5 MHz
SBD message transfer average power
0.8 W
Message size:
MO/MT 340/270 bytes
Antenna:
Internal
GPS
Tracking capability:
72 channels
Receiver type:
GPS L1C/A (can be operated concurrently with GLONASS L10F)
SBAS L1C/A
QZSS L1C/A – L1/SAIF
GLONASS L1OF
BeiDou B1l
GALILEO E1B/C
SBAS type:
WAAS, EGNOS, MSAS, QZSS, GAGAN
GPS accuracy:
2.5 m Autonomous, 2.0 m SBAS (CEP, 50%, -130 dBm, > 6 SVs)
GLONASS accuracy:
4.0 m CEP, 50%
Accuracy of time pulse:
RMS 30 ns, 99% 60 ns (GPS)
Sensitivity GPS:
Tracking & Navigation GPS -166 dBm (-167 dBm GPS&GLONASS)
Hot Start -157 dBm (-156 dBm GLONASS) 1 sec TTFF
Cold Start -148 dBm (-145 dBm GLONASS) 26 sec TTFF, 2 sec aided
Max update rate:
10 Hz (5 Hz GPS&GLONASS)
Velocity accuracy:
0.05 m/s
Heading accuracy:
0.3 degrees
Anti-jamming:
Active CW detection and removal, on-board SAW filter
Antenna:
Internal
MCU
Type:
ARM Cortex M4 32-bit processor with FPU
Architecture:
Armv7E-M, Harvard
Speed:
64 Mhz
RAM:
256 Kb
FLASH:
1024 Kb
Operating system
Type:
Mbed OS (RTOS)
